BE19000 Pro — Specifications
| Specification | Details |
|---|---|
| Global Launch | March 2026 (Czech Republic debut) |
| Model | Xiaomi Router BE19000 Pro |
| Aggregate Speed | 18,656 Mbps theoretical maximum |
| Category | Flagship WiFi 7 Tri‑Band Router with Integrated NAS |
| Target Users | Power users, content creators, smart homes, SOHO |
| SoC | Qualcomm Immersive Home NPro A7 (Dragonwing platform) |
| CPU | Quad‑core ARM @ 1.8 GHz |
| RAM | 2 GB DDR4 |
| Flash Storage | 256 MB+ (firmware) |
| Wireless Chipset | Integrated Qualcomm WiFi 7 solution with MLO support |
| Antennas | 12× internal high‑gain: 4×2.4GHz + 4×5GHz + 4×6GHz |
| Additional Antennas | 1× NFC, 1× Bluetooth |
| Signal Amplification | 12× independent FEMs (Front‑End Modules) |
| Standard Compatibilty | WiFi 7 (802.11be), backward compatible with WiFi 6E/6/5/4 |
| Band Architecture | Tri‑band: 2.4 GHz + 5 GHz + 6 GHz simultaneous |
| 2.4 GHz Speed | 1,376 Mbps (4×4 MIMO, 40 MHz channels) |
| 5 GHz Speed | 5,760 Mbps (4×4 MIMO, 160 MHz channels) |
| 6 GHz Speed | 11,520 Mbps (4×4 MIMO, 320 MHz channels) |
| Total Spatial Streams | 12 (4 per band) |
| Key WiFi 7 Features | MLO, 4K‑QAM (+20% density), Preamble Puncturing, Deterministic Low Latency, OFDMA, MU‑MIMO |
| Channel Support (2.4GHz) | Channels 1‑13 (region‑dependent) |
| Channel Support (5GHz) | 36‑64, 100‑140 (DFS supported) |
| Channel Support (6GHz) | Channels 1‑93 (where regulatory approval is required) |
| Wireless Security | WPA3‑SAE (required for WiFi 7), WPA2‑PSK fallback, MAC filtering, SSID hiding, Guest network isolation, AI intrusion detection |
| 10 Gigabit Ethernet | 2× ports, 10/100/1000/2500/5000/10000 Mbps adaptive, WAN/LAN auto‑sense, LACP aggregation support. |
| 2.5 Gigabit Ethernet | 4× ports, 10/100/1000/2500 Mbps adaptive, WAN/LAN auto-sense. |
| M.2 Storage Slot USB Port | 1× M.2 2280 NVMe only (PCIe 3.0), up to 8TB recommended. 1× USB 3.0 Type‑A (5 Gbps), supports external storage/printer sharing. |
| Physical Buttons | 1× Reset/Mesh button (5‑sec hold = factory reset; short press = Mesh pairing) |
| NFC Zone | 1× top‑surface NFC 2.0 for tap‑to‑connect Wi‑Fi (Android) |
| Aggregate Wired Throughput | Up to 30 Gbps across all Ethernet ports simultaneously |
| Advanced Wired Features | LACP (802.3ad) port bonding, IPTV dedicated port assignment (ISP‑dependent) |
| Internal Expansion | M.2 2280 NVMe SSD slot (PCIe 3.0 protocol only) |
| External Expansion | USB 3.0 port for HDD/SSD/thumb drives |
| Max Recommended Capacity | Up to 8TB per drive (M.2 or USB) |
| Supported File Systems | USB: FAT32/NTFS/EXT3/EXT4/exFAT • M.2: NTFS/EXT4 |
| NAS Protocols | SMB/Samba file sharing, DLNA media server, FTP access |
| Measured M.2 Performance | ~580 MB/s sequential read (router limited; network bandwidth typically bottleneck) |
| Concurrent Drive Support | Yes – M.2 + USB can operate simultaneously. |
| Remote Access | Encrypted remote file access via Xiaomi Home app or web interface |
| Backup Functionality | Manual file sync supported; no hardware RAID or automatic drive‑to‑drive backup. |
| Operating System | MIWIFI ROM (Xiaomi custom firmware) |
| Management Interfaces | Xiaomi Home App (iOS/Android) + Web UI at miwifi.com or 192.168.31.1 |
| App Requirement | Xiaomi Home App required; legacy Mi WiFi App not compatible. |
| AI Network Engine | Qualcomm-powered AI for interference mitigation, Mesh optimization, energy management |
| AI Mesh Roaming | Intelligent load balancing & seamless handoff (requires AI Mesh‑capable satellite nodes) |
| QoS Features | Per‑device bandwidth limiting, smart prioritization for gaming/video conferencing |
| Parental Controls | Time limits, content filtering, device‑specific access rules |
| IPv6 Support | Full IPv6 stack (disabled by default; configurable via app/web UI) |
| DDNS Support | Built‑in dynamic DNS client for remote access |
| Firmware Updates | Automatic OTA updates; dual system design for failsafe recovery. |
| Bluetooth Gateway | Bluetooth Mesh 2.0 hub supports up to 300 connected BLE devices. |
| HyperOS Integration | Native pairing with Xiaomi ecosystem devices; unified automation scenarios |
| Dedicated IoT Network | Optional isolated 2.4GHz SSID for legacy/smart home devices |
| NFC Quick Connect | Tap‑to‑join WiFi for NFC‑enabled Android smartphones |
| Operating Temperature | 0°C to 40°C (32°F to 104°F) |
| Operating Humidity | 10%–90% RH, non‑condensing |
| Storage Temperature | -40°C to 70°C (-40°F to 158°F) |
| Storage Humidity | 5%–90% RH, non‑condensing |
| Power Adapter | 120W external brick (12V/10A), region‑specific plug type |
| Power Input | DC 12V/10A barrel connector. |
| Power Consumption | ~35W idle / ~85W peak under load (fan‑dependent) |
| Cooling System | Active: 75mm centrifugal fan + 86,258mm2 heatsink area |
| Fan Modes | Silent, Standard, and Performance (automatically temperature-triggered). |
| Fan Activation Thresholds | Performance mode: 93°C CPU • Standard: 99°C • Silent: 105°C |
| Surface Temperature (Load) | <60°C front panel / <65°C rear panel (within safety limits) |
| Package Contents | • 1x BE19000 Pro router unit • 1x 120W Power Adapter • 1x Cat 6a Ethernet Cable (2.5m shielded) • 1x Quick Start Guide (multi‑language) • 1x Warranty Card (24‑month EU) • 1x Safety & Regulatory Information |
| Max Total Connected Devices | 1,000 (lab conditions) |
| WiFi Device Connection Limit | 512 total: 256×2.4GHz + 128×5GHz + 128×6GHz |
| Wired Device Connection Limit | 512 devices across all Ethernet ports |
| Bluetooth Device Limit | 300 BLE devices via integrated gateway |
| Concurrent NAS Users | 10–15 active users recommended for optimal performance |
| Mesh Node Support | Unlimited Xiaomi Mesh‑compatible nodes (AI Mesh requires BE19000 Pro nodes) |
| Regulatory Compliance | CE, FCC, RoHS, REACH (EU/Global markets) |
| WiFi Certification | WiFi Alliance WiFi 7 Certified (pending final validation) |
| Security Certification | WPA3 Security Certification |
| RF Compliance | Regional certification for 2.4/5/6 GHz bands (market‑dependent) |
| First Boot | Update firmware via Xiaomi Home app before configuration |
| Security Hardening | Enable WPA3‑SAE, set strong admin password, disable WPS |
| Performance Optimization | Enable MLO for gaming/VR; assign 6GHz band to WiFi 7 devices only |
| NAS Activation | Insert M.2 NVMe or USB drive → App → Storage “Activate NAS” |
| Mesh Pairing | Shortly press the Reset/Mesh button on the secondary node and follow the prompts in the app. |
| Optimal Placement | Center of home, ~1m height, upright orientation, avoid metal enclosures/thick walls |
| IPv6 Troubleshooting | Temporarily disable in settings if upstream ISP compatibility issues occur. |
| Warranty (EU) | 24 months standard European coverage |
| 6GHz Band Requirement | Requires WiFi 7 compatible client devices to utilize the 6GHz band. |
| NAS Performance Note | Real‑world NAS speeds limited by network interface; M.2 NVMe recommended for 4K media streaming. |
| Dimensions | 242×70×273mm (9.5″ × 2.8″ × 10.7″) |
| Weight | ~1.2 kg |
| Color/Finish | Graphite Grey, matte texture |
| Design | Vertical tower (upright orientation recommended) |
| Mounting | Non‑slip base; wall‑mount compatible (bracket sold separately) |
| Regional Variations | Supported channels, certifications, and bundled accessories may vary by market. |
| EU Launch Price | ~€430 / CZK 9,999 (Czech Republic, March 2026) |
| Planned Expansion | Q2 2026: Poland, Germany, Austria • Q3 2026: France, Spain, Italy • Late 2026: UK, Scandinavia |

Core Specifications: Where Engineering Meets Performance

Hardware: Powered by Qualcomm Networking Pro A7 Elite Platform
The BE19000 Pro is equipped with a Qualcomm A7 quad-core processor that operates at a clock speed of 1.8GHz. This processor is part of Qualcomm’s Dragonwing networking platform (Pro A7 Elite Platform), which has been specifically designed for next-generation Wi-Fi 7 applications.
It is also equipped with 2GB of DDR4 RAM, providing ample memory for managing complex routing tasks, multiple simultaneous connections, and advanced features such as traffic prioritization and network security protocols.
Design
The router’s physical dimensions are 242mm×70mm×273mm, presented in an elegant graphite grey finish. It features a vertical tower design that enhances heat dissipation through active cooling systems.
This design choice enhances thermal management during intensive workloads and reduces the device’s footprint on desks or entertainment centers compared to traditional flat router designs.
Tri-Band Wi-Fi 7 Performance
The most impressive feature of the BE19000 Pro is its tri-band Wi-Fi 7 architecture, which offers a combined theoretical throughput of 18,656 Mbps across three distinct frequency bands.
| Frequency Band | MIMO Configuration | Theoretical Max Speed | Primary Use Case |
|---|---|---|---|
| 2.4 GHz | 4×4 | 1,376 Mbps | Smart home IoT, legacy devices |
| 5 GHz | 4×4 | 5,760 Mbps | 4K streaming, video conferencing |
| 6 GHz | 4×4 | 11,520 Mbps | 8K content, virtual reality gaming, large file transfers |
This configuration employs a total of 12 spatial streams (four per band), which greatly minimizes interference and enables numerous devices to connect simultaneously without compromising performance.
The addition of the 6GHz band—available only to Wi-Fi 6E and Wi-Fi 7 devices—creates a congestion-free pathway for bandwidth-intensive applications.
Advanced Wi-Fi 7 Technologies
Beyond raw speed, the BE19000 Pro incorporates several advanced Wi-Fi 7 features that provide significant real-world advantages:
- Multi-Link Operation (MLO): Allows devices to transmit and receive data across multiple frequency bands simultaneously, reducing latency by up to 30% for gaming and real-time applications.
- 4K-QAM Modulation: Increases data density by 20% compared to Wi-Fi 6, enabling faster transfers within the same spectral bandwidth.
- Preamble Puncturing: Automatically avoids congested channel segments, maintaining stable connections in dense wireless environments.
- Deterministic Low Latency: Prioritizes time-sensitive traffic for cloud gaming, video calls, and industrial IoT applications.

Enterprise-Grade Wired Connectivity
- Dual 10 Gigabit Ethernet Ports: Support speeds of up to 10,000 Mbps for connecting NAS servers, workstations, or fiber internet modems.
- Four 2.5 Gigabit Adaptive Ports: Flexible WAN/LAN configuration allows customization based on network topology needs.
- Total Wired Throughput: Up to 30 Gbps aggregate bandwidth when all ports are utilized simultaneously.
These ports support auto-negotiation across various speed tiers (10/100/1000/2500/5000/10000 Mbps), ensuring compatibility with current network equipment while allowing for future upgrades.

The BE19000 Pro features 12 high-gain internal antennas strategically placed to enhance signal distribution. Four antennas are dedicated to each frequency band (2.4GHz, 5GHz, and 6GHz). This design reduces interference between bands and maximizes the coverage area.
Additional Wireless Features
- Built-in NFC Antenna: Enables quick device pairing by tapping compatible smartphones or tablets
- Bluetooth Gateway Functionality: Allows the router to act as a central hub for Bluetooth smart home devices, extending their range and reliability.
- Beamforming Technology: Dynamically focuses wireless signals toward connected devices rather than broadcasting uniformly in all directions.
Coverage Expectations
In typical residential environments, the BE19000 Pro provides reliable coverage for:
- 2.4GHz Band: Up to 150m² with good wall penetration
- 5GHz Band: Up to 100m² with moderate wall penetration
- 6GHz Band: Up to 70m² with line-of-sight preference (higher frequencies attenuate more through obstacles)
For larger homes or multi-story properties, Xiaomi’s mesh networking capabilities allow pairing multiple BE19000 Pro units or compatible mesh nodes for seamless whole-home coverage.

Performance Expectations and Real-World Testing
Comprehensive independent reviews are still emerging as the router enters global markets, but early specifications and Xiaomi’s internal testing indicate impressive real-world performance.
Speed Test Projections
Based on theoretical specifications and typical Wi-Fi 7 efficiency ratings (ranging from 85% to 95% of the theoretical maximum), users can expect:
- 6GHz Band: 9,500-10,800 Mbps actual throughput at close range
- 5GHz Band: 4,800-5,400 Mbps in typical residential environments
- 2.4GHz Band: 1,100-1,300 Mbps for legacy device support
Latency Improvements
Wi-Fi 7’s MLO technology and features for deterministic latency are expected to provide:
- Gaming: 15-25ms ping times to local servers (vs. 30-50ms on Wi-Fi 6)
- Video Conferencing: Sub-10ms jitter for stable 4K calls
- Cloud Applications: Near-wired responsiveness for remote desktop and virtual machines
NAS Performance
Storage performance varies depending on the type of media used.
- M.2 NVMe SSD: ~420 MB/s sequential reads/writes, ideal for 4K media streaming and large file transfers
- USB 3.0 HDD: ~110 MB/s, suitable for backups and document storage
- Concurrent Access: Supports 10-15 simultaneous users without significant performance degradation

European Global Launch: Pricing and Availability
The Xiaomi Router BE19000 Pro was officially launched in Europe in March 2026, starting with the Czech Republic market, and is priced at CZK 9,999 (approximately $470 or €430).
This European pricing reflects a substantial premium compared to the Chinese-market BE10000 Pro, which is priced at approximately ¥1,699 (~$235).
Pricing Analysis
The price differential reflects several factors:
- Import duties and logistics costs for European distribution
- Extended warranty coverage (24 months EU standard vs. 12 months in China)
- Localized firmware with multi-language support and regional compliance
- Premium positioning against competing flagship routers from established brands
Availability Timeline
Following the Czech Republic launch, Xiaomi plans gradual expansion across European markets:
- Q2 2026: Poland, Germany, Austria
- Q3 2026: France, Spain, Italy, Benelux countries
- Late 2026: UK, Scandinavia, Eastern Europe
Global availability outside of Europe is still unconfirmed; however, the router’s listing on Xiaomi’s international website indicates intentions for a broader rollout.
